FC Hedge Fund Activity: Q3 2021 in Review

97 of the 5,712 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Franklin Covey (FC) for Q3 2021, worth a combined $324M — up 31% from $248M a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 24 funds opened new FC positions and 7 closed out — a net gain of 17 holders — while 31 added to existing stakes and 28 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Hillsdale Investment Management, opening a new position worth an estimated $4.88M. The largest seller was Oregon Public Employees Retirement Fund, cutting an estimated $8.18M.
